These stimuli are interpreted in Web1 Jan 2005 · Sensory evaluation encompasses all of the senses. It takes into account several different disciplines but emphasizes the behavioral basis of perception. It involves the measurement and evaluation of sensory properties of food and other materials. Human judges are used to measure the flavor or sensory characteristics of food.
